5G can achieve reliable and controllable 5A ubiquitous communication between

humans, between humans and things, between things Other than ''anytime'' and

''Anywhere''. Which other three options are part of the 5G concept? --MC // 5A=

Anyone, Anytime, Anything, Anywhere ,Any-device
